Beef Burger Patties

Juicy Beef Burger Patties You Can Grill Like a Pro

These Beef Burger Patties are juicy, flavorful, and perfect for grilling, making them an excellent choice for backyard barbecues.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Resting Time 5 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 patties
Course: Beef
Cuisine: American
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

For the Patties
  • 1 pound Ground Beef (80/20 blend) Ideal for juicy beef.
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Enhances fl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per Adds warmth.
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der Optional for fl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on Onion Powder Optional for flavor.
For the Variations
  • 1 pound Ground Turkey or Chicken For a leaner option.
  • 1 cup Finely Grated Zucchini Adds moisture.
  • Spices or Sauces To customize flavor.

Equipment

  • Grill

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Prep the grill by preheating it to medium-high heat (around 375°F/190°C).
  2. Mix the ground beef with salt and pepper in a large bowl, adding garlic and onion powder if desired.
  3. Shape the mixture into four equal patties approximately ¾ inch thick, with a dimple in the center.
  4. Grill patties for about 4-5 minutes per side, flipping when the edges begin to brown.
  5. Monitor for flare-ups to maintain temperature and prevent burning.
  6. Check for doneness with a thermometer aiming for 160°F (71°C).
  7. Let the patties rest for a couple of minutes before serving on buns with toppings.
